CITY COUNCIL SPECIAL MEETING
Clearlake City Hall Council Chambers
14050 Olympic Dr, Clearlake, CA
Thursday, September 12, 2024
Special Meeting 3:30 PM
MINUTES
A. ROLL CALL
PRESENT
Mayor David Claffey
Vice Mayor Joyce Overton
Council Member Russ Cremer
Council Member Russ Perdock
Council Member Dirk Slooten
B. PLEDGE OF ALLEGIANCE
C. BUSINESS
1. Consideration of Road Closure of Golf Avenue During the Local Assistance Center Hours;
Resolution No. 2024-37
Recommended Action: Adopt resolution
Director Swanson gave the staff report.
Motion made by Council Member Cremer, Seconded by Council Member Slooten.
Voting Yea: Mayor Claffey, Vice Mayor Overton, Council Member Cremer, Council Member
Perdock, Council Member Slooten
2. Ratification of the Declaration of Local Emergency by the Director of Emergency Services and
Request to the Governor to Proclaim a State of Emergency Due to the Boyles Fire; Resolution
No. 2024-38
Recommended Action: Adopt resolution
City Manager Flora gave the staff report.
Motion made by Council Member Slooten, Seconded by Vice Mayor Overton.
Voting Yea: Mayor Claffey, Vice Mayor Overton, Council Member Cremer, Council Member
Perdock, Council Member Slooten
September 12, 2024 Page. 2
D. ADJOURNMENT
Councilmember Perdock asked for and received consensus for a discussion of the emergency
evacuation process.
The meeting was adjourned at 3:57 p.m.

MEETING PROCEDURES: All items on agenda will be open for public comments before final action is
taken. Citizens wishing to introduce written material into the record at the public meeting on any item
are requested to provide a copy of the written material to the Administrative Services Director/City Clerk
prior to the meeting date so that the material may be distributed to the City Council prior to the meeting.
Speakers must restrict comments to the item as it appears on the agenda and stay within a three minutes
time limit. The Mayor has the discretion of limiting the total discussion time for an item.
Pursuant to Senate Bill 1100 and the City Council Norms and Procedures, any member of the public
making personal, impertinent, and/or slanderous or profane remarks, or who becomes boisterous or
belligerent while addressing the City Council, staff or general public, or while attending the City Council
meeting and refuses to come to order at the direction of the Mayor/Presiding Officer, shall be removed
from the Council Chambers or the Zoom by the sergeant-at-arms or the City Clerk and may be barred
from further attendance before the Council during that meeting. Unauthorized remarks from the
audience, stamping of feet, whistles, yells, and similar demonstrations shall not be permitted by the
Mayor/Presiding Officer. The Mayor/Presiding Officer may direct the sergeant-at-arms to remove such
offenders from the room.
